THE MILITARY GOT ACQUAINTED WITH THE EXPOSITIONS OF THE LIBRARY OF ELBASSY

Members of the National Guard of the Republic of Kazakhstan visited the Museum of the Library of Elbassy today. It should be noted that since the opening of the new building of the Museum of the First President of Kazakhstan, representatives of many spheres have already visited here: culture, sports, medicine, education. For the military, a visit to the Museum of the Library of Elbassy was a big event.     It is almost impossible to get around and study all the expositions in detail in one day. Moreover, in each hall, designed with the latest information technologies, visitors discover modern multimedia features.

The new building of the Museum impresses with its scale and equipment. The huge national emblem in the Hall "The path of the President" is an impressive installation that you want to study in detail. It also presents the history of the Constitution and the Armed Forces of Kazakhstan - the main stages in the development of an independent state. And the information presented in this way is well remembered, - says G. Ibragimova.

The guests were especially interested in the City Development mapping show, which starts with the display of the capital of Kazakhstan on the globe and continues with the image of the carpet. Through the ornaments and symbols, the lines rush to the center, where Baiterek and all other iconic objects of the city grow.
